• Свой собственный локальный Интернет возможно или нет?

    @res2001
    Developer, ex-admin
    Интернет - это просто набор технологий, который применяется для передачи данных.
    Базовая технология интернет - это стек протоколов TCP/IP, дальше - это протоколы более высокого уровня - DNS, DHCP, HTTP, SMTP, FTP и т.п.
    Достаточно поднять внутри локальной сети TCP/IP + DNS сервер и считайте, что вы обладатель своего собственного интернета. И именно это называется Интранет. Даже по большому счету DNS можно не поднимать - это уже не обязательная плюшка для удобства (когда в сети много узлов/хостов, то к ним удобнее обращаться по имени, а не по адресу).
    Как выше писали - в подавляющем большинстве организаций, где больше 10 компьютеров есть хотя бы часть сервисов и еще много всяких других.
    Более того, когда вам в квартиру провайдер ставит WiFi роутер с подключением к интернету, то и в этом случае вы уже имеете свой локальный интранет, просто обычно в нем только 2 узла - ваш комп и роутер и, как правило, народ даже не догадывается, что можно внутри этой сети между компами организовать обмен данными не выходя в интернет и не пользуясь всякими облачными хранилищами и т.п. скайпами.
    Ответ написан
    Комментировать
  • Win10x64, Office 2010x86, Excel не открывает файлы (DDE виноват)?

    @res2001
    Developer, ex-admin
    Переустановить?
    Ответ написан
    Комментировать
  • Актуальные ли книги headfirst java, совершенный код, и паттерны проектирования (ссылки в посте)?

    @res2001
    Developer, ex-admin
    Вторая - весьма специфическая, много лишнего текста, но если вас такое изложение "прикалывает" то почему бы и нет. К тому же она исключительно для начинающих - ее надо читать. И хорошо иметь под рукой книгу обычного формата, которую можно использовать как справочник. Эту в качестве справочника использовать затруднительно.
    Ответ написан
    2 комментария
  • Почему могут теряеться пакеты при малом ttl?

    @res2001
    Developer, ex-admin
    Проблема, наверное, не в ТТЛ.
    Возможно ваш керио чем-то сильно занят, из-за чего не успевает обрабатывать пакеты.
    А может он таким образом борется с DOS атаками по ICMP. Посмотрите настройки керио в этом направлении.
    Еще для тестирования попробуйте так:
    ping 192.168.0.252 -t
    Думаю, что провалы в пинге начнут и тут проявляться.
    Если в остальном производительность устраивает, то можно забить.
    Ответ написан
    2 комментария
  • Как быть с отладкой внутренностей Qt?

    @res2001
    Developer, ex-admin
    Откомпилируйте себе версию с отладочной информацией и наслаждайтесь полноценной отладкой.
    Ответ написан
    Комментировать
  • Не скрытые консоли в Win10?

    @res2001
    Developer, ex-admin
    1. Проверьте на вирусы с какого-либо загрузочного носителя, подготовленного не на этом компе
    2. сделайте sfc /scannow с админскими правами - это должно восстановить поврежденные системные файлы.
    Ответ написан
    Комментировать
  • Bat, как сгенерировать xml?

    @res2001
    Developer, ex-admin
    Проблема #1: если вы уберете кавычки, то символы < > будут вызывать ошибки, т.к. это служебные символы в батниках - символы перенаправления. Попробуйте их экранировать: ^> ^<
    Попробуйте, может с экранированием прокатит. Вообще в батниках проблема с экранированием, порой нерешаемая. Я несколько раз сталкивался с тем, что проще было написать скрипт, например на javascript из-за проблемы с экранированием служебных символов.
    Но у вас простой вариант, должно получиться. Я сейчас пока сам не могу проверить.
    Проблема #2: Приведите цикл к такому виду:
    for /f "tokens=* delims=" %%a in ('dir /b /a:d /o:n "H:\fonts\*"')
    Проблема #3: Я бы предложил вам сделать 2 заготовки для результирующего xml - часть до вставки (header) и часть после вставки. После формирования вставки просто сложите 3 части таким образом:
    copy header.xml+insert.xml+footer.xml library.xml
    Либо и остальной xml так же генерируйте батником.
    Ответ написан
    4 комментария
  • Как оптимизировать пакетно изображения с учетом структуры папок?

    @res2001
    Developer, ex-admin
    Ответ написан
    Комментировать
  • Как побороть ошибку 80072F8F (якобы время не верное и не коннектит к microsoft update) в win2012?

    @res2001
    Developer, ex-admin
    Накатите вручную KB2998527 - это обновление от 2014 года часовых поясов.
    Ответ написан
    5 комментариев
  • Почему bat скрипт не удаляет файлы (запуск из планировщика)?

    @res2001
    Developer, ex-admin
    Проверьте права доступа на i:\sql\base, для пользователя под которым работает батник из шедулера.
    Полезно, чтоб батник писал лог, ошибки каждой команды перенаправляйте в лог, например так:
    sel "LOG=%~dpn0.log"
    1>nul 2>>"%LOG%" del /f /q I:\SQL\base\base*
    Ответ написан
    24 комментария
  • Быстрый ввод с устройств(клавиатура, мышь) в windows?

    @res2001
    Developer, ex-admin
    Видимо, вас устроит только собственный драйвер.
    Ответ написан
    Комментировать
  • Что контролировать на шлюзе в части безопасности zabbix-ом?

    @res2001
    Developer, ex-admin
    На счет безопасности ОС - это, видимо, не к Забиксу.
    Для контроля целостности ОС можно воспользоваться чем-нибудь типа aide или подобной утилиты - по крайней мере узнаете не слишком поздно, что вас сломали.
    Закрытый фаервол, авторизация ssh по ключу, бэкап - как-то все мимо забикса проходит :)
    Ответ написан
  • Как подсунуть регулярку в командную строку ВИНДЫ?

    @res2001
    Developer, ex-admin
    Кроме выше описанного по регуляркам в findstr, символ | - служебный символ в cmd, его нельзя использовать не экранируя. Обычно в батниках его можно экранировать так: ^|
    Ответ написан
    Комментировать
  • Мигает экран Windows 10. Слежка?

    @res2001
    Developer, ex-admin
    Возможно пытается включиться скринсейвер, но по какой-то причине не может этого сделать, вот экран и моргает.
    Видел такое несколько раз, в основном связано с левыми скринсейверами, установленными отдельно от системы. Один раз - просто не было исполняемого файла скринсейвера.
    Ответ написан
    Комментировать
  • Как хранить разные версии для каких-либо данных в БД?

    @res2001
    Developer, ex-admin
    Все аттрибуты сущности храните не в таблице с сущностью, а в отдельной таблице, в которой дополнительно заводите поля: id сущности, ATTR - код аттрибута, DATEBEG - дата начала действия аттрибута, DATEEND - дата конца действия аттрибута.
    При добавлении аттрибута, старый не удаляется, а просто изменяется его DATEEND, и добавляется новая запись аттрибута с DATEEND=null.
    Таким образом, вы будете иметь всю историю изменений аттрибутов и можно легко откатиться на любую версию каждого конкретного аттрибута или всех аттрибутов какой-либо сущности.
    Т.к. аттрибуты могут быть разных типов, то можно реализовать двумя способами:
    1. 1 таблица для аттрибутов одной сущности, в которой содержаться поля для хранения значений аттрибутов всех типов. При этом заполняется только необходимое поле, остальные остаются null;
    2.Несколько таблиц для аттрибутов одной сущности, по одной таблице на каждый тип данных аттрибута. Структура таблиц одинакова (возможно за исключением названия поля для значения аттрибута).
    В жизни видел обе реализации, вполне приемлемо работают обе. Возможно в первом варианте будет небольшой перерасход дискового пространства за счет не используемых полей и индексов. Реализация в обоих случаях похожая.
    Ответ написан
    Комментировать
  • Что означает открыть/закрыть соединение и почему это операция дорогая?

    @res2001
    Developer, ex-admin
    1.Потому что, как правило, при этом идет обмен по сети, а это долгая операция (она в любом случае дольше, чем если бы и клиент и сервер были бы на одном компьютере).
    2.На открытие сетевых соединений (и соединений с БД) тратится определенное количество системных ресурсов. Если у вас сервер, на каждый запрос открывает новое соединение с БД, то при определенном количестве запросов, посланных в короткий промежуток времени ваш сервер либо упадет, либо перестанет подключать новые соединения (возможно первым упадет сервер БД). То количество соединений, которое может одновременно обработать сервер обычно зависит от количества памяти. Но бороться с DOS атаками путем увеличения памяти сервера - глупое занятие.
    3.При закрытии сетевого соединения сначала нужно разорвать его с удаленной стороной (если это TCP), а это то же генерирует сетевой трафик. Затем освободить системные ресурсы, связанные с этим соединением.
    Ответ написан
    Комментировать
  • Как удалить драйвер чипсета из файловой систеиы на Windows 7?

    @res2001
    Developer, ex-admin
    Попробуйте запустить sysprep и в нем сбросить настройки.
    Обычно он лежит тут: %WINDIR%\system32\sysprep
    Ответ написан
  • Как перенести файлы bat файлом?

    @res2001
    Developer, ex-admin
    Move /y C:\Skripts\*.* "\\192.168.0.21\C$\scrin\%username%\"
    Ответ написан
  • Почему намертво зависает компьютер?

    @res2001
    Developer, ex-admin
    Возьмите любой live носитель с набором тестов железа и тестируйтесь до полного просветления.
    Можете взять этот: adminpe.ru
    Судя по описанию проблемы - это не жесткий диск. Хотя и не факт. Возможно у вас несколько проблем. Жестяк то точно уже при смерти.
    Ответ написан
    Комментировать
  • Как правильно организовать цикл?

    @res2001
    Developer, ex-admin
    Для перенаправления используй >>
    Но в этом случае будут писаться все строки из recipes.txt
    Ответ написан